猿代码 — 科研/AI模型/高性能计算
0

"性能优化新思路:利用GPU加速提升HPC应用计算速度"

摘要: 高性能计算(HPC)应用在科学、工程、医学等领域扮演着重要角色,然而随着问题规模的不断扩大和计算需求的增加,传统的计算方法已经不能满足需求。因此,如何提升HPC应用的计算速度成为当前研究的热点之一。传统HPC ...
高性能计算(HPC)应用在科学、工程、医学等领域扮演着重要角色,然而随着问题规模的不断扩大和计算需求的增加,传统的计算方法已经不能满足需求。因此,如何提升HPC应用的计算速度成为当前研究的热点之一。

传统HPC应用通常依赖于CPU来进行计算,然而随着GPU技术的发展和普及,利用GPU加速成为提升计算速度的一种重要途径。GPU拥有大量的核心和强大的并行处理能力,能够在某些计算问题上比CPU有更好的性能表现。

利用GPU加速可以将计算任务划分为多个并行子任务,在GPU的多个核心上同时进行计算,从而实现加速计算的效果。这种并行计算模式可以充分利用GPU的性能优势,提升整体计算速度。

除了利用GPU加速外,优化算法和数据处理方法也是提升HPC应用计算速度的关键。通过对算法进行优化,减少不必要的计算步骤和内存访问次数,可以有效提高计算效率。

另外,合理的数据处理方法也可以减少计算时间和内存占用,如数据压缩、分块处理等。将计算任务分解成小块分别在GPU上处理,可以减少数据传输和内存访问时间,提高整体计算速度。

同时,针对HPC应用中的特定问题,可以设计专门的加速算法和数据结构,提高计算效率。比如针对图像处理、模拟仿真等应用,可以使用特定的GPU加速库和编程模型,优化计算速度和性能。

总的来说,利用GPU加速是提升HPC应用计算速度的重要途径之一,结合优化算法和数据处理方法,可以进一步提高计算效率和性能。未来随着GPU技术的不断发展和普及,相信HPC应用的计算速度会有进一步的提升。

说点什么...

已有0条评论

最新评论...

本文作者
2024-11-16 02:15
  • 0
    粉丝
  • 196
    阅读
  • 0
    回复
资讯幻灯片
热门评论
热门专题
排行榜
Copyright   ©2015-2023   猿代码-超算人才智造局 高性能计算|并行计算|人工智能      ( 京ICP备2021026424号-2 )